Meyer lemon trees can bloom all year, but they have two main blooming times: Lemon trees produce fruit in a relatively limited number of coastal regions where summers are cool and winters warm. Grafted lemon trees may bear earlier, and lemon trees started from seed might take up to 7 years to bear fruit.
